Job Overview: The Chief Digital and IT Transformation Officer at MIFA plays a crucial role in shaping and executing MIFAs digital and IT strategy to drive the organisation's growth and innovation. This leadership position is responsible for aligning technology initiatives with business goals, overseeing IT governance, managing digital transformation, and ensuring robust cybersecurity and cloud infrastructure.
The ideal candidate will lead the IT function with strategic vision, ensuring that MIFA's technology landscape supports and enhances overall business performance.
